In addition to the importance of having an organized website that guides the users to a purchase, what are some important features your winery ecommerce website should have?

  • The ability to integrate your inventory software with your shopping cart. The power to have your wine inventory automatically update with every purchase online can and will save you time and money.

 

  • Versatility in your winery shopping cart. Do customers have the option to purchase a case of wine, 6 bottles of wine, or 1 bottle of wine? By presenting multiple options, customers feel they have more control over the purchase and in turn feel more comfortable continuing with a the sale.

 

  • Make visitors feel comfortable and safe. There is nothing worse than giving away your information to an unfamiliar website. Also, no one wants to be re-directed to a completely foreign site to complete a purchase. It is simple, if the users do not trust the website, the will not buy.  Make sure your winery shopping cart has ReCaptcha security, make sure it is SSL certified, and make sure the user stays on your site throughout the whole process. Avoid redirects and limit the pop-ups. Also, confirmation emails after a purchase is very important. Make sure the email contains a receipt and tracking information.

 

  • Feature a well designed shopping cart. As mentioned before, trust is important and by having a well designed and organized shopping cart, consumers assume that the site is legitimate and trustworthy.  Making sure the site looks up-to-date and dependable is crucial for a winery ecommerce website.
